A leading health and care organization is seeking a Support Worker in Kettering to assist individuals transitioning from hospital to home. This role involves providing emotional and practical support, including shopping and home visits.

Ideal candidates will possess a full UK driving licence and excellent people skills. The position offers flexible working arrangements, generous leave days, and a supportive work environment.

How to prepare for a job interview at AVS Newcastle ltd

Know the Role Inside Out

Before your interview, make sure you understand what being a Compassionate Aftercare Support Worker entails. Familiarise yourself with the responsibilities, like providing emotional support and assisting with practical tasks. This will help you demonstrate your genuine interest in the role.

Showcase Your People Skills

Since this role requires excellent people skills, think of examples from your past experiences where you've successfully supported others. Be ready to share stories that highlight your empathy, communication, and ability to connect with individuals in need.

Prepare for Scenario Questions

Expect scenario-based questions during the interview. Prepare by thinking about how you would handle specific situations, such as dealing with a distressed individual or managing time effectively while balancing multiple tasks. This shows your problem-solving skills and readiness for the role.

Ask Thoughtful Questions

At the end of the interview, don’t forget to ask questions! Inquire about the team dynamics, training opportunities, or how success is measured in the role. This not only shows your enthusiasm but also helps you gauge if the organisation is the right fit for you.
